JOB DESCRIPTION The Project Development Officer V shall be the focal person and chief of the Advocacy and Communications Division. He/she is expected to provide key technical support in the formulation and implementation of the communications and advocacy plan of JJWC and RJJWC and to lead and coordinate the conduct of advocacy and social marketing activities at the national and regional levels. | ||
Functions and Responsibilities: | ||
1. Formulate and develop a communication and advocacy plan including a feedback mechanism suited to the needs of the public, and recommend policies to enhance and strengthen JJWC communication and advocacy programs 2. Undertake advocacy and social marketing activities to educate and raise the awareness and understanding of all stakeholders, duty bearers and the general public on program and policy reforms, global best practices, trends and directions in juvenile justice and welfare 3. Promote linkages with public information, public relations and media offices and organizations and develop and maintain effective and favorable public relations 4. Conceptualize, develop, package and produce IEC materials using popular language, to include: a system of pre-testing information materials for effectiveness and impact prior to mass production and of an efficient distribution system for IEC materials produced 5. Conducts or attends meetings and coordinate with members and coordinating agencies of the JJWC for trainings of duty bearers 6. Renders technical assistance relative to program implementation, networking management 7. Serve as the head of the Division and oversee, plan, direct, and supervise the Division and units in the provision of technical assistance 8. Finalize the work and financial plan for the Division 9. Evaluate and submit periodic and special reports for the Division 10. Plans, programs and distributes and monitors work of the division 11. Motivates, trains, and develops staff 12. Reviews and evaluates the performance of staff 13. Maintains morale and discipline among staff 14. Develops cooperative and well-coordinated workforce 15. Coordinates and cooperates with other organizational units within the agency 16. Perform other tasks as may be assigned by Deputy Executive Director and Executive Director | ||
